Peter Wolf on His Friendships With Bob Dylan, Muddy Waters & Van Morrison, Signing With EMI: ‘It All Happened by Accident’

Summary by Billboard
Peter Wolf, known best as the frontman for J. Geils Band, which ascended to No. 1 on the Billboard Hot 100 in 1982 with the irresistible “Centerfold,” made a career out of being at the right place at the right time. Growing up in New York City, attending college in Boston and becoming ensconced in the worlds of music and art, Wolf was introduced to an incredible cast of luminaries figures — and earned more than enough anecdotes to fill a book.  …
